Dancing with Fireflies by Denise Hunter- A Chapel Springs Romance


My Thoughts:

I fell in love with Chapel Springs and the McKinley family last year when I read Barefoot Summer.  Madison and Beckett certainly made sparks fly with their tempestuous and complicated relationship!  I loved every page of their story.  But I couldn't help but wonder what had happened to Madison's sister, Jade.  She'd run away from home and no one knew when she would return....  Until now.  Dancing with Fireflies (love the title, don't you?) opens the door to Jade's story and it's not what anyone expected.  She's finally returned home on a mission (to find a husband!) but she's got a secret she's not quite ready to share.  Jade asks her friend, Daniel Dawson, to assist her in her quest.  She even has a long list of qualities she's looking for in a man!  By the way, Jade and Daniel have been friends for a long time and she sees him just like a brother.  Jade, Jade, Jade- what were you thinking, sweetie?  Daniel is long suffering, handsome, romantic (secret admirer notes, anyone?), incredibly kind, as well as the mayor of Chapel Springs.  He. will. make. you. swoon.  I promise.

Dancing with Fireflies is truly wonderful.  It has drama (the first chapter caught me off guard!), secrets, tragedy, romance, the dearest family, a handsome hero (my absolute favorite!), an independent leading lady (who truly needs rescuing), lots of humor (the Lamaze class was classic!) and heartwarming flashbacks that have you rooting for Jade and Daniel all the way through the book.  Jade is quirky in a delightfully disarming way.  Whether it's secretly living in her mom's shop, getting accidentally locked in a closet all night with Daniel, or texting innocently (?) flirtatious messages to him- she is always memorable.:) The McKinley family is no stranger to tragedy but their faith in God is the glue that holds them all together.  I'm really anxious to see who Denise Hunter writes about next!  The Chapel Springs series is delightfully romantic with clever humor, just the right amount of drama and lots of heart.

{MORE ABOUT DENISE HUNTER}

Denise Hunter is an internationally published best-selling author. Her books have won The Holt Medallion Award, The Reader’s Choice Award, The Foreword Book of the Year Award, and was a RITA finalist. In 1996, inspired by the death of her grandfather, Denise began her first book, writing while her children napped. Two years later it was published, and she’s been writing ever since. Her husband says he inspires all of her romantic stories, but Denise insists a good imagination helps, too. When Denise isn’t writing, she’s busy raising three heroes-in-the-making with her husband.

A Chapel Springs Romance
Jade returns home to Chapel Springs after years of protecting her fragile heart. Then along comes Daniel, making her long to dance again.
Creative and complicated, Jade McKinley felt like a weed in a rose garden growing up in Chapel Springs. When she left, she thought she’d never look back. But now, pregnant, alone, and broke, she has no other choice but to return.
The mayor of Chapel Springs, Daniel Dawson, has been an honorary member of the McKinley family for years. While his own home life was almost non-existent, Daniel fit right into the boisterous McKinley family. He’s loved Jade for years, but she always saw him as a big brother. Now that she’s back, his feelings are stronger than ever.
As Jade attempts to settle in, nothing feels right. God seems far away, she’s hiding secrets from her family, and she’s strangely attracted to the man who’s always called her “squirt.” Finding her way home may prove more difficult than she imagined.
